616 Squadron Meteor F1s
Whilst I have details of all of 616 Squadron Meteor kills against V-1 flying bombs, including copies of combat reports, I do not have serial numbers of the Meteors involved in these kills. Has anyone such details (not in ORB). I believe the first six operational Meteors were EE213/YQ-A; EE214/YQ-B; EE216/YQ-C; EE219/YQ-D; EE227.YQ-Y and EE229/YQ-W. Can anyone challenge this?
Also, I wish to learn the fornames of the pilots who made the kills: T.D. Dean, J.K. Rodger, G. Hobson, R. Easy, T.S. Woodacre, P.G. Watts, M. Mullenders (Belgian), H. Miller, E. Epps. Fingers crossed Cheers Brian |
